Output e3860c4adfc056663f06b259cd98146f9ed9612a6766f3c0f69ab6f4389e2c2f:22

value
960000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ad1fada6d88057e6f4fb9c904ebce7dc9248df05 OP_EQUAL
address
3HUQmn9PKAecyS5nDRzo8dNdrbsXjFLqwy
transaction
e3860c4adfc056663f06b259cd98146f9ed9612a6766f3c0f69ab6f4389e2c2f